Chicken Bacon Ranch Calzones

Chicken Bacon Ranch Calzones
adapted from kraftrecipes.com

(Print recipe here)

Ingredients
  • 1 can refrigerated pizza crust
  • cooked chicken (I bought a rotisserie chicken, pulled it apart and put the rest away for another meal)
  • 8-10 slices of pre cooked bacon
  • 4-6 slices of Chipotle Cheddar Cheese
  • Ranch dressing
  • Franks Hot Sauce
  • Tomato slices

Make it!

Heat oven to 400°. Unroll pizza dough on floured surface. I used a long piece of wax paper covered in flour. Pat out dough to 16"x12" rectangle. Cut dough into 4 pieces.

Place chicken, bacon, and cheese onto dough within 1/2" of sides. Top with Ranch dressing and hot sauce and spread. Top with tomato slice if desired (I'm the only one who ate tomato on mine and it was VERY tasty if you like tomatoes). Fold each rectangle in half, press edges down and seal by pressing with a fork (I floured my fork so it didn't stick to the dough). Place on baking sheet sprayed with cooking spray.

Bake 16 to 18 mins. or until golden brown.

Remove from oven and cut in half with pizza cutter.
